Start Windows PowerShell
How to start Windows PowerShell?
✍: FYIcenter.com
On most Windows systems, you follow these steps to start Windows PowerShell:
1. Enter "Windows PowerShell" in the Windows search box. You will see "Windows PowerShell" in the matched result list.
2. Click "Windows PowerShell" in the matched result list. You will see a command line window showing up with a version message and a prompt like:
Windows PowerShell Copyright (C) 2012 Microsoft Corporation. All rights reserved. PS C:\Users\fyicenter>
